Crafty Club Points

Points
You earn points in two ways. The first way is by completing project tutorials.

  • Beginner = 10 Points
  • Intermediate = 15 Points
  • Advanced = 25 Points

Secondly, you earn Points when other Members like your posts or comments. 1 like = 1 Point. This encourages Members to produce quality content and interact with other Members in their community.

Levels
As you gain Points, you level up. Your level is shown next to your name and Avatar throughout the website.

  • Level 1 – 0 points
  • Level 2 – 15 points
  • Level 3 – 35 points
  • Level 4 – 70 points
  • Level 5 – 175 points
  • Level 6 – 300 points
  • Level 7 – 500 points
  • Level 8 – 1000 points
  • Level 9 – 1500 points
  • Level 10 – 2000 points
